Jet engine and piston engine

Comparing thrust and horsepower is indeed a challenge because they describe different physical concepts: thrust is a force (measured in pounds or Newtons) and represents the total push produced by an engine, while horsepower is a unit of power (equivalent to 746 watts) and represents the rate at which work is done or energy is transferred.

However, there are ways to loosely translate between the two for comparison, and for applications like using two different types of engines in an RC airplane project, you might need to use a rough translation. Let's take a jet engine and a piston engine example:

Assuming you have a jet engine with 50 lb of thrust and you want to compare it to a piston engine that develops power measured in horsepower, you could use a rough conversion factor that's generally accepted in aviation: 1 lb of thrust is approximately equal to 2.241 horsepower (at 100% engine efficiency and at sea level). This would give the jet engine 50 lb x 2.241 HP/lb = 112.05 HP.

But bear in mind that this is a rough estimate and the conversion is not straightforward because it's dependent on various factors including altitude, speed of the aircraft, efficiency of the engine, and so on.

Ultimately, choosing an engine for an RC airplane also depends on additional detailed knowledge such as the weight of the aircraft, its design parameters, the ideal flight speed, to name a few. Both engines have their own set of advantages and disadvantages and understanding these is key to a thorough comparison.
